Ronald "Ron" Wray Hodges
Ronald Wray "Ron" Hodges, age 74 of Rocky Mount passed after a short illness Thursday, November 24, 2023 at Carilion Roanoke Memorial Hospital. He was born June 22, 1949 in Rocky Mount, VA, the son of Tony and Daisy (Wray) Hodges. He was also preceded in death by his sisters, Peggy Morris, Judy Bussey and Mary Tuttle.
Ron graduated from Franklin County High School, class of 1968. Following graduation, he attended Appalachian State University. He was drafted by the New York Mets in 1971 and called up to the Major Leagues in 1973 where he played until retirement in 1984. He returned home to Rocky Mount, VA to work as a realtor for Meadow Spring Land and Realty (now Mountain to Lake Realty) until retirement. Ron was inducted into the Appalachian State University Hall of Fame in 1982, the Roanoke Salem Baseball Hall of Fame in 1993, and Hall of Fame for Franklin County High School in 2018.

He coached sports for many years in Franklin County serving as a coach for many recreation league teams and for the American Legion baseball club. He enjoyed spending time watching sporting events, hunting, fishing, back porch rocking chairs, and dancing. Ron was a member of Willow Creek Country Club where he enjoyed many “birdie dances”. He was also a member of Rocky Mount United Methodist Church. His most favorite pastime was spending time with his family, especially his grandsons, Kemper and Kaden.
